ARKADLEPHIA, Ark. – The Ouachita Lady Tigers' basketball team fell to Arkansas-Fort Smith on the road by a final score of 87-67. The loss came despite four Lady Tigers scoring in double-digits. Ouachita's record now stands at 3-5 on the season.
The Lady Tigers kept the game close for the first quarter, but UAFS went on multiple runs in the second quarter to give the Lions a 49-32 halftime lead. Ouachita was never able to make a comeback and lost the game by 20.
The Lady Tigers were led offensively by
Chasidee Owens. The freshman came off the bench to score 13 points and accrue 6 rebounds. Three other Lady Tigers –
Alivia Huell,
Bria Caldwell, and
Madison Brittain – scored 12 points each. The Lady Tigers were able to get to the free-throw line 25 times, but were harmed by their 18% three-point shooting.
Ouachita's next game will be played against Blue Mountain College at home on December 16.
